Meaning of "barrels of oil equivalent"

barrels of oil equivalent: Barrels of oil equivalent (BOE) is a unit of measurement used in the energy sector to standardize and compare different types of energy resources, such as oil, natural gas, and coal, based on their energy content relative to a barrel of oil
